为什么远程服务器上的签名验证比设备上的签名验证更安全?
应用内结算概述中的安全控制部分指示在远程服务器而不是在应用程序(在 Android 设备上本地运行)中执行“签名验证”: 通过执行签名验证,您可以帮助…
在 C 语言中查找函数地址;
我想知道是否有人知道如何获取您所在函数的地址。假设我挂钩 MessageBoxA()。当 MessageBoxA() 被调用时,我调用伪函数 hookMessageboxA()。从 ho…
Visual Basic 工具(UML 到代码或逆向工程)
我想从 UML 生成 VB 代码,或者反过来从代码生成 UML。 有谁知道一些 VB6 或 VB.Net 的 UML 工具可以做到这一点? Visual Studio 2010 可以吗? 此致…
如何在客户端二进制文件中保留敏感信息?
我期待开发一个 Android / iPhone 应用程序,这些应用程序将使用带有嵌入式客户端密钥的私有 API(非免费)。 现在,因为可以对应用程序二进制文件进…
访问不同版本的taskmgr.exe进行分析
我希望从不同版本的 Windows 中获取不同版本的 taskmgr.exe,以便测试我正在构建的任务管理器插件。我已经设法在 Win7 版本中添加一些基本的附加功能…
什么是“入口点”?和“退出点”什么时候提到逆向工程?
安全和设计文档中有关 Android 应用内结算状态的提示那: 特别是,攻击者寻找已知的入口点和出口 点在应用程序中,因此修改这些非常重要 您的代码部分…
读取已定义函数的代码(尤其是从 System` 上下文)的最佳方法是什么?
有时我们喜欢研究某些 System` 函数是如何定义的(当它们在 Mathematica 中编写时)。这个问题是关于做到这一点的最佳方法。 需要记住的要点: 当然,…
OpenJPA 逆向工程 - 无法让 ReverseMappingTool 正确生成实体
我将 openjpa 的 ReverseMappingTool 作为 Mavin 插件放置,迫切希望生成至少与 EclipseLink 生成的实体类一样好的实体类。 它生成实体类,但无论我选…
对 LinkedIn 网页进行逆向工程的最佳方法?
我正在构建一个应用程序,该应用程序集成了通过 LinkedIn 向 CRM 中的联系人发送电子邮件的功能,并且我想尝试对当您单击“发送消息”时 LinkedIn 电…
将 Mac 二进制文件加载为动态库
我正在使用没有源代码的二进制可执行文件进行一些逆向工程。在 Windows 上,我可以做的是使用 LoadLibrary 加载可执行文件 (EXE),就像它是 DLL 文件…